Kristina Mladenova, a 29-year-old mother... WebMar 5, 2024 · Instead, your baby should sleep in a bassinet, crib, Pack 'N Play, cradle, or bedside co-sleeper. Monitor the temperature in your baby’s room. In other words, not too hot or too cold. And never place your infant near air-conditioning or heating vents, open windows or other sources of drafts. Skip the blankets.
